GUI lag with themes resize

Official support for: kv331audio.com
Post Reply New Topic
RELATED
PRODUCTS

Post

Hi, I have MacMini M1 with Monterey and there is very noticeable GUI lag in all themes with any zoom more than 100%.

Steps to reproduce:
1. Just use any theme with 100% zoom. Everything, including meters, knobs rotation, modulations, etc are working very fluid without any noticeable lag.
2. Resize theme to, let's say, 120%. You will see immediately very noticeable lag on meters, modulations and knob rotation (especially on Layer 1 and Layer 2 knobs).

I checked every standard theme with 120% and 140% - some are worse, some are better, but all of them lags a lot comparing with 100% zoom. I tried it in Logic 10.7, Bitwig 4.1 Beta 2 and in Ableton 11.1 Beta 7

My specs are: MacMini 2020 16Gb M1 with latest official Monterey (also tried with BigSur - the behaviour is the same) with 2.9.10 Synthmaster 2. Tried AU and VST versions, doesn't matter, the lag is the same.

I already filled the bug report, I just want to ask other users with M1 Macs to make sure I'm not only one who are experiencing this issue.

PS I have 27" 4k Dell U2720Q Monitor if it matters.
System: i7-14700k / 64Gb / RME UFX / Focal SM9 / NI S61 / Push 2
Synths: Sub 37, Boomstar 4075, NL4, Analog Keys, Prophet-6

Post

kresbeatz wrote: Fri Nov 12, 2021 9:48 am Hi, I have MacMini M1 with Monterey and there is very noticeable GUI lag in all themes with any zoom more than 100%.

Steps to reproduce:
1. Just use any theme with 100% zoom. Everything, including meters, knobs rotation, modulations, etc are working very fluid without any noticeable lag.
2. Resize theme to, let's say, 120%. You will see immediately very noticeable lag on meters, modulations and knob rotation (especially on Layer 1 and Layer 2 knobs).

I checked every standard theme with 120% and 140% - some are worse, some are better, but all of them lags a lot comparing with 100% zoom. I tried it in Logic 10.7, Bitwig 4.1 Beta 2 and in Ableton 11.1 Beta 7

My specs are: MacMini 2020 16Gb M1 with latest official Monterey (also tried with BigSur - the behaviour is the same) with 2.9.10 Synthmaster 2. Tried AU and VST versions, doesn't matter, the lag is the same.

I already filled the bug report, I just want to ask other users with M1 Macs to make sure I'm not only one who are experiencing this issue.

PS I have 27" 4k Dell U2720Q Monitor if it matters.
Hi,
First of all, we apologize for the issue. I ran into the same issue when I tested it on my own system. I immediately sent this issue to our developer. We will solve it as soon as possible. Thank you very much for reporting this issue to us.

All the best
Gercek

Post

Gercek_KV331 wrote: Fri Nov 12, 2021 11:06 am Hi,
First of all, we apologize for the issue. I ran into the same issue when I tested it on my own system. I immediately sent this issue to our developer. We will solve it as soon as possible. Thank you very much for reporting this issue to us.

All the best
Gercek
Wow, that what I call fast response :) Thank you for confirming and forwarding to the dev, Gercek! Have a great day and all the best from Budapest :)
System: i7-14700k / 64Gb / RME UFX / Focal SM9 / NI S61 / Push 2
Synths: Sub 37, Boomstar 4075, NL4, Analog Keys, Prophet-6

Post

Hi there,

I'd like to give some further technical detail on this issue:

With recent versions of MacOS, the API function "getRectsBeingDrawn" returns the entire plugin window, instead of the area(s) that changed inside the plugin window. This is a bug on Apple's side.

We did some further research on this, and other developers have been reporting this issue as well:

https://developer.apple.com/forums/thread/663256
Works at KV331 Audio
SynthMaster voted #1 in MusicRadar's "Best Synth of 2019" poll
SynthMaster One voted #4 in MusicRadar's "Best Synth of 2019" poll

Post

kv331 wrote: Fri Nov 12, 2021 11:59 am Hi there,

I'd like to give some further technical detail on this issue:

With recent versions of MacOS, the API function "getRectsBeingDrawn" returns the entire plugin window, instead of the area(s) that changed inside the plugin window. This is a bug on Apple's side.

We did some further research on this, and other developers have been reporting this issue as well:

https://developer.apple.com/forums/thread/663256
Thank you for the explanation. Should I report this bug to Apple or no further action needed from my side?
System: i7-14700k / 64Gb / RME UFX / Focal SM9 / NI S61 / Push 2
Synths: Sub 37, Boomstar 4075, NL4, Analog Keys, Prophet-6

Post

kresbeatz wrote: Fri Nov 12, 2021 2:13 pm
kv331 wrote: Fri Nov 12, 2021 11:59 am Hi there,

I'd like to give some further technical detail on this issue:

With recent versions of MacOS, the API function "getRectsBeingDrawn" returns the entire plugin window, instead of the area(s) that changed inside the plugin window. This is a bug on Apple's side.

We did some further research on this, and other developers have been reporting this issue as well:

https://developer.apple.com/forums/thread/663256
Thank you for the explanation. Should I report this bug to Apple or no further action needed from my side?
In my opinion, it would be good if you report this issue to Apple. The more pressure, the faster Apple =P

Post Reply

Return to “KV331 Audio”